Sweden Hours Worked Per Week In 1999
| Hours Per Week | Percent | |
|---|---|---|
| 35 or more hours | 350 | 57.66% |
| 15-35 hours | 69 | 11.37% |
| 1-14 hours | 16 | 2.64% |
| No regular hours | 172 | 28.34% |

Sweden Top Specified Ancestries
| Rank | Ancestry | Percent Of Specified Ancestries | |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1. | German | 289 | 35.12% |
| 2. | English | 117 | 14.22% |
| 3. | Irish | 109 | 13.24% |
| 4. | United States Or American | 53 | 6.44% |
| 5. | Polish | 40 | 4.86% |
| 6. | French Non-Basque | 34 | 4.13% |
| 7. | Italian | 30 | 3.65% |
| 8. | Scottish | 30 | 3.65% |
| 9. | Dutch | 22 | 2.67% |
| 10. | Scotch Irish | 14 | 1.70% |
Sweden Top Languages Spoken At Home
| Rank | Language | Percent Of Reported Languages | |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1. | Only English | 718 | 97.55% |
| 2. | Spanish Or Spanish Creole | 10 | 1.36% |
| 3. | German | 6 | 0.82% |
| 4. | Greek | 2 | 0.27% |
